Metóda je taká jednoduchá, ale hodnota je obrovská. Kľúčom je, či ju ceníte alebo nie!
Toto je len jedna z metód, existuje ešte veľa metód, ktoré ťa Jun Ge neskôr naučí.
Nákres diagramu cesty nástroja je reverznou metódou inžinierstva a typ cesty nástroja určí, ako napísať program neskôr.
Napríklad je nižšie zobrazený diagram dráhy rezania vlákien s rozličnými uhlami zubov na oboch stranách.
Napríklad diagram cesty nástroja pre TR nitu nižšie s požičanými nástrojmi na oboch stranách
Dnešný článok bude hovoriť o makrogramovaní vlákien tvaru T
Ako sa uvádza na diagrame vyššie uvedenej cesty nôž: Vlastné vozidlo, tri nôže na vrstvu, t. j. najprv stred a potom ľavé a pravé požičané nôže na oboch stranách
Rozšíriť diagram cesty nôž, ako sa uvádza na nasledujúcom obrázku:
Takýmto spôsobom môže každý intuitívne vidieť, že keď sa hĺbka rezania zhoršuje, nástroj sa musí pohybovať pozdĺž AB línie, aby požičaný nástroj vychádzal s požadovaným profilom nití.
In ými slovami, existuje vzťah medzi hĺbkou nôž X a veľkosťou v smere Z, ktorý spĺňa Pythagorský zákon, t. j. TAN15=AC/BC
Takže môžeme vyvodiť: AC=TAN15 * BC
Tento vzťah je príliš dôležitý. Pri následnom programovaní, keď sa hĺbka rezania BC mení, sa AC mení aj podľa tohto vzťahu, čím sa spracúva tvar profilu vlákna typu Tr.
Takže obrysový tvar Tr nevyhnutne neznamená, že vlákna Tr sa môžu uspokojivo spracovať.
Pretože je potrebné zvážiť aj nástroje na rezanie počas spracovania.
Pretože každá vlákna typu Tr má špecifickú veľkosť zubov.
Napríklad vybraná šírka meča je 2 mm (pre ľavé a pravé požičané meče musí byť šírka meča menšia ako základná šírka zubov)
Napríklad TR100 * 12 vonkajších nití sú príslušné rozmery takéto:
Môžem nastaviť akýkoľvek počet premenných, ako sa uvádza na vyššie uvedenom obrázku.
# 2 predstavuje výšku zubov, čo je hĺbka rezu
# 5 predstavuje celkovú šírku zubov, čo je veľkosť profilu nity, ktorý potrebujeme spracovať
#5= 4,12+2*TAN[15]*#2
Because cutting tools also have a width, the actual width of the alveolar cavity should be:
Základná šírka zubov+2 x šírka skla - šírka nástroja.
Takže konečné číslo # 5=4.12+2 * TAN [15] * # 2-2 (vrátane šírky nástroja)
Dobre, to je všetko pre analýzu.
T0101
S300 M13
G0X100Z12.
#2=6,5 (počiatočné pridelenie výšky zubov)
WHILE [# 2GT0] DO1 (If the tooth height has not reached 0, it means that the thread base diameter size has not been reached yet)
#2=# 2-0.1 (odstraňovacie množstvo, 0,1 na vrstvu vozidla, jednostranná hodnota)
IF[# 2LE0] THEN# 2=0
# 3=87+2 * # 2
Z12. (Z12 je referenčným položením a východiskové body ľavých a pravých požičaných nôž v nasledujúcom programe sú všetky založené na Z12)
G0X # 3 (odrezanie smerom nadol v X smere)
G32Z-80.F12 (rezanie nití)
G0X102 (stiahnutie)
Z12.
#5=4.12+2 * TAN [15] * # 2-2 (The tooth width corresponding to the current tooth height is the basis for borrowing knives on both sides later)
# 6=# 5/2 (keďže obidve strany si požičiavajú nôž, deliť # 5 na 2 a deliť rovnomerne)
Z [12+# 6] (Najprv si požiča ť nôž z pravej strany, pridať # 6, pretože nôž sa musí presunúť doprava)
G0X#3
G32Z-80.F12
G0X102
Z12.
Z [12 - # 6] (Najprv si požičaj nôž z ľava, odpočítaj # 6, pretože nástroj sa musí presunúť doľava)
G0X#3
G32Z-80.F12
G0X102
Z12.
END1
G0X200.
Z200.
M30